I want one of the Superlight R500s...
Competition specification engine
Carbon dashboard
Caterham 6 speed gearbox
Ventilated front discs with four pot calipers
de Dion competition derived rear suspension
Adjustable rear anti-roll bar
Wide track and bespoke road tyres
1.8 litre 230bhp K-Series power unit
13" Magnesium wheels with Avon CR500 tyres
Carbon pack including nose, wings and wing protectors
Magnesium upgrade pack including sump, bell housing and oil tower
Stack instrumentation
Limited slip differential
Carbon nose and wings
1.8 litre XPower K Series.
16 valve DOHC
Max Power: 230 bhp @ 8600 rpm
Max torque: 155 lbsft @ 7200 rpm
0-60 mph: 3.4 secs
Max speed:150 mph
Weight 1000 lbs
